You can .Before getting traded to the Broncos last year, it seems that Ru sell Wilson attempted to pull off the ultimate power play in Seattle: He tried to get Pete Carroll fired. That's according to a wild that doesn't paint a very good picture of Wilson and his actions over the past 12 months. Here :Wilson wanted Pete Carroll and John Schneider out. Not only did Wilson want the Seahawks to fire Pete Carroll, but he also wanted them to dump general manager John Schneider. At some point in February 2022, Wilson went to ownership and asked them to make a change. It didn't take long for Seahawks owner Jody Allen to pick a side. Just a few weeks after making the demand, the Seahawks .Wilson wanted Sean Payton to coach the Seahawks. One twist here is that not only did Wilson want a new coach, but his preferred option was the coach who just got hired in Denver, Sean Payton. Wilson is clearly a fan of Payton, because he's been trying to team up with the former Saints coach for at least two years. Back in February 2021, Wilson he would be willing to accept a trade to, and the Saints were on the list and Payton was the coach of the Saints at the time.Wilson's exit from Seattle now makes more sense. When Wilson was traded, Seahawks owner Jody Allen said the QB and that makes more sense now. If Wilson was unwilling to play for Carroll and the Seahawks weren't going to fire him, then trading him away would've become the only viable option.Wilson denies asking for Carroll to get hired. The Broncos QB on Friday morning with a tweet, "I love Pete and he was a father figure to me and John believed in me and drafted me as well. I never wanted them fired. All any of us wanted was to win," Wilson wrote. Although it's po sible Wilson didn't technically request for Carroll to be fired, it's not crazy to think that he put the Seahawks in a situation where he said something along the lines of "Carroll goes or I go" and if that happened, we all know what Seattle decided.Things got kind of weird during Wilson's first year in Denver. Not only did Wilson have his own office at the Broncos' practice facility, but he expected other offensive players to watch film with him on Tuesdays, which is normally a day off for everyone. Wilson's personal quarterback coach, Jake Heaps, would participate in these meetings even though he had no affiliation with the team.Right now, the Seahawks are definitely getting the last laugh in all of this drama. Carroll got the Seahawks to the playoffs in 2022, proving that he didn't need Wilson. On the other hand, Wilson looked washed up during his first season in Denver. Payton can salvage the Wilson trade for the Broncos if he can fix the QB, but if Wilson doesn't improve in 2023, the Broncos could end up on the losing end of what would become one of the most lopsided trades in NFL history.After , it appears that Jeff Bezos might now be interested in buying the Washington Commanders.Here's :Bezos has hired an investment firm. The Amazon founder has hired the investment firm of Allen & Company, . The reason this is notable is because this same firm handled the sales of the last two NFL teams that went on the market (Panthers in 2018 and Broncos in 2022).Bezos has been interested in becoming an NFL owner for at least four years. As CBS Sports reported back in 2019, Bezos spent Dwight Clark Jersey some time back then and he had "strong support within the league" to become an owner at that point. Since that report from November 2019, Bezos' ties with the NFL have only grown. Back in March 2021, Amazon signed an 11-year deal with the league to become the exclusive provider of "Thursday Night Football." According , Amazon is paying the NFL roughly $1 billion per year for the rights.Bezos has ties to the D.C. area. If Bezos is going to buy any team, the Commanders definitely make sense and a big reason for that is because he's already making roots in the area. Not only does he own the , but Amazon's monstrous second headquarters (HQ2) is .No one will be able to outbid Bezos. Money won't be any object for Bezos, who is currently the third-richest man in the world. According to Forbes live rankings, Bezos is . It's not clear how much the Commanders will go for, but there's been at least one report suggesting that .Although Bezos has yet to submit a bid for the team, it seems like he's dipping his toe in the water and it won't be surprising if he jumps all the way in by purchasing the Commanders.
